
python如何编写测试用例
用户关注问题
如何开始编写Python测试用例?
我刚开始学习Python,想了解如何编写基础的测试用例,有哪些步骤或方法可以参考?
入门Python测试用例编写
编写Python测试用例通常使用unittest或pytest等框架。首先需要明确测试目标,创建测试类或函数,并使用断言(assert)语句来验证代码功能。设置测试环境、准备测试数据也是关键,掌握这些步骤能够帮助你逐步完成测试用例编写。
Python测试用例中如何使用断言验证代码功能?
我想知道在Python测试用例中,断言的作用和使用方法有哪些?怎样通过断言保证代码的正确性?
断言在Python测试用例中的作用
断言用于判断代码的输出是否符合预期,是自动化测试中的核心部分。通过assert语句比较函数实际结果与预期结果,当断言失败时,测试框架会报告错误,有助于定位代码问题。合理编写断言可以有效提高测试用例的准确性和可靠性。
使用pytest编写Python测试用例有什么优势?
相比于其他测试框架,pytest在编写Python测试用例时有哪些特别的优点?适合哪类项目?
pytest的优势及适用场景
pytest因其简洁易用、功能丰富而受到广泛欢迎。它支持自动发现测试函数、灵活的fixture机制以及丰富的插件生态,便于扩展功能。pytest适合各种规模的项目,尤其是在需要编写复杂测试逻辑或进行持续集成时表现尤为出色。